See more videos
Short videos
Install Latest Xbox | Free Xbox App | Free Xbox Download
SponsoredDownload Xbox and Enjoy the Convenience. Download best apps and games at Ap…Install and Use now · Latest version · Free download
Types: app download, App recommendation, Required smartphone app

Feedback